Friend of our school, write in our Friend book!

What is your funniest memory from your years of study? What is the most important thing you have ever learned, or what’s your superpower? Who do you want to share your memories with?

Remember the Friend book from your youth? The pages were filled with devotion, by careful handwriting, considering the answers carefully. Who was your best friend? Poems were also made, and, of course, a picture was important!

Our virtual friend book has now opened on the School of Arts, Design and Architecture's Instagram account @aaltoarts. It is meant for common joy, to be shared with our entire community. Whether you are a student, alumni, teacher, partner or our follower, fill in the book your experience and memories.

The Friend book is part of the anniversary year of the School of Arts, Design and Architecture. This year, we are celebrating the 150th anniversary of our School and we are bringing our community together to celebrate in different ways, within pandemic constraints. We celebrate all our fields as well as our entire community – you have been invited!

You can copy the Friend book template on Instagram, fill it in, share the template on your own Instagram account – and tag your friends. On the template you can sketch your self-portrait, name your superpower, and share your most important learning and funniest memories.

You can tag @aaltoarts or send us the completed template in a private message if you want us to share the completed friend book.

The Friend book was ideated by visual communication design students Milena Rinne and Hanna-Kaisa Eskelinen, who also created the visual look of the anniversary year. There will also be a printed Friend book in fall.

You can find the Friend book on Instagram at our account – fill in, share, participate!
